1. Nationally and Internationally
Recognized Programs and Faculty:
Our campus serves about 31,000
students in 14 colleges offering nearly 300 undergraduate,
graduate and professional degrees. UH, which is the state's
premier metropolitan research institution, is home to over
40 research centers and institutes and sponsors more than
300 partnerships with corporate, civic and governmental entities.
UH stands on the forefront of education, research, and service.
The following is a brief list of some of the outstanding accomplishments
of UH:
- The UH Law Center is ranked
in the top 50 law schools nationally. Our Health Law and
Policy Institute is ranked number one of its kind in the
nation while the Intellectual Property Law Program is ranked
third nationally, according to a survey by U.S. News and
World Report magazine.
-
The
Texas Center for Superconductivity at UH is the leading
international center for bulk material research and serves
as an information resource for the U.S. government, industry
and academia. Dr. Paul Chu, Director, is world renown for
his research and leadership in superconductivity.
- Our Space Vacuum Epitaxy Center
(SVEC) is one of 16 federal Space Commercialization Centers.
SVEC developed the Wake Shield Facility, a free-floating-thin-film
manufacturing facility, which was deployed in space using
NASA's space shuttle in February of 1994. The Wake Shield's
third flight in November of 1996 proved highly successful.
- Our Small Business Development
Center has helped to create more than 18,000 new jobs as
well as help secure in excess of $350 million in governmental
contracts, loans, and equity capital for local businesses.
- The C.T. Bauer College of Business
is the only college in Texas that requires its undergraduate
business students to complete a minor in either a foreign
language or an international studies area.
- The UH Conrad N. Hilton College
is the only hotel and restaurant management program of its
kind in Texas and ranks in the top five nationally.
- UH's Arte Publico Press is
the oldest and largest publisher of Hispanic literature
in the nation.
-
Our Optometry Clinic is the only optometry program in Texas.
The on-campus clinical program provides patient care services
for about 40,000 patients annually.
- World class athletes have been
produced at UH including nine-gold-medal-winning Carl Lewis
and Hakeem Olajuwon of the Houston Rockets professional
basketball team. Hakeem is a former international student
from Nigeria who is certain to become a member of basketball's
prestigious Hall of Fame. Our new athletic facilities are
considered to be among the finest in the U.S.
2. A Large International
Community:
The University of Houston (UH) is ranked
consistently in the top 30 research institutions in the U.S.
in international student enrollment. We serve over 2,900 international
students, research scholars, and foreign professors who are
on nonimmigrant visas. If you attend UH you will find an international
community representing more than 100 nations of the world.

4. An Opportunity to Make
New American Friends:
Our International Friendship Program
matches international students and scholars with local American
families and single people for friendship. The program includes
hundreds of local volunteers who want to learn about your
customs and help you to better understand American culture.
A volunteer family or single person will invite you into their
home for a dinner, take you on local outings, introduce you
to Houston, and provide encouragement for your adjustment
in a new country. This program has been so successful that
it has served as a model for other friendship and host family
programs across the country.
